Output 8fa26d4deb80072e89286b19acea7eba783dc1688c16236d6fb84245e9a2b8f3:1

value
20398500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5a63533c4be8b1ed311df1fd6a553dd41555d8f OP_EQUALVERIFY OP_CHECKSIG
address
1K25E7XKzrN2DJBvEgYnKPeAuP2abpfWFB
transaction
8fa26d4deb80072e89286b19acea7eba783dc1688c16236d6fb84245e9a2b8f3
confirmations
470458
spent
true